Typical Welding Problems



A number of typical welding defects can endanger the stability of welded frameworks, bring about possible failings if not attended to. Among these defects, porosity is one of the most widespread, characterized by the presence of little gas pockets trapped within the weld steel. This can substantially compromise the joint, causing lowered structural honesty.




Another issue is insufficient combination, which happens when the weld steel falls short to adequately fuse with the base material or previous weld layers. This absence of bonding can produce weak factors that may fail under anxiety. Similarly, absence of infiltration describes insufficient depth of weld steel, preventing the joint from attaining its designated toughness.


Splits can also develop during the welding procedure, commonly because of rapid air conditioning or improper welding criteria. These splits might circulate under load, leading to catastrophic failures. In addition, excessive spatter can inhibit the weld's quality by presenting pollutants.


Assessment Methods and methods



Reliable examination strategies and approaches are vital for making certain the integrity and long life of bonded structures. A comprehensive evaluation regime utilizes a variety of non-destructive testing (NDT) methods to discover possible flaws without jeopardizing the click here for info bonded components. Amongst the most commonly used strategies are aesthetic inspection, ultrasonic screening, radiographic testing, magnetic bit testing, and color penetrant testing.


Visual inspection works as the very first line of defense, enabling inspectors to determine surface problems such as cracks, misalignments, or incomplete fusion. Ultrasonic screening utilizes high-frequency acoustic waves to detect internal defects, giving comprehensive details regarding the product's honesty. Radiographic testing employs X-rays or gamma rays to visualize the internal framework of welds, making it possible for the identification of additions and gaps.


Magnetic particle testing works for spotting surface area and near-surface suspensions in ferromagnetic products, while color penetrant testing highlights surface-breaking problems making use of tinted dyes. Each technique has its unique benefits and limitations, requiring a tactical combination to achieve extensive evaluation coverage. Applying these strategies systematically guarantees that any kind of possible problems are recognized early, cultivating the dependability and resilience of bonded frameworks.
